Feaze

· IPA
01 v. t. To untwist; to unravel, as the end of a rope.
imp. & p. p. Feazed; p. pr. & vb. n. Feazing
  1. 1.
    To untwist; to unravel, as the end of a rope.
02 v. t. To beat; to chastise; also, to humble; to harass; to worry.
  1. 1.
    To beat; to chastise; also, to humble; to harass; to worry.[Obs.]
03 n. A state of anxious or fretful excitement; worry; vexation.
  1. 1.
    A state of anxious or fretful excitement; worry; vexation.[Obs.]
